写一篇关于winds运行sscms的博客
时间: 2024-06-09 16:11:30 浏览: 160
Winds 是一个基于 Electron 框架开发的跨平台桌面应用程序,它可以帮助用户更加高效地管理他们的 RSS 订阅、播客和新闻源。而 Sscms 则是一个开源的 CMS 系统,它可以帮助用户快速搭建自己的博客网站。本文将会介绍如何在 Winds 中运行 Sscms。
## 准备工作
在开始之前,我们需要先进行一些准备工作:
1. 安装 Node.js 和 npm。
2. 安装 Winds。
3. 下载 Sscms 的源代码并解压。
## 安装依赖
在运行 Sscms 之前,我们需要先安装一些依赖。打开终端并进入 Sscms 的根目录,然后运行以下命令:
```bash
npm install
```
这会安装 Sscms 所需要的依赖。
## 修改配置文件
在运行 Sscms 之前,我们需要先修改一些配置。在 Sscms 的根目录中,有一个名为 `config.js` 的文件,打开它并修改以下配置:
```javascript
module.exports = {
port: 3000, // 修改为任意未被占用的端口号
db: {
host: 'localhost',
port: 3306,
user: 'root', // 修改为你的数据库用户名
password: '123456', // 修改为你的数据库密码
database: 'sscms' // 修改为你的数据库名称
}
}
```
将上述配置中的 `port`、`user`、`password` 和 `database` 分别修改为你所需的值。
## 运行 Sscms
在终端中进入 Sscms 的根目录,并运行以下命令来启动 Sscms:
```bash
npm run dev
```
这会启动 Sscms 并监听你所设置的端口号。
## 在 Winds 中打开 Sscms
现在我们已经成功启动了 Sscms,接下来我们需要在 Winds 中打开它。打开 Winds 并点击菜单栏中的 `View`,然后选择 `Toggle Developer Tools`。在打开的开发者工具窗口中,输入以下命令并按下回车:
```javascript
window.api.openExternal('http://localhost:3000/')
```
注意将上述命令中的 `http://localhost:3000/` 替换为你所设置的实际地址。
这样,Sscms 就会在 Winds 中以网页的形式打开了。
## 总结
通过上述步骤,我们成功地在 Winds 中运行了 Sscms。如果你在使用 Winds 过程中遇到了任何问题,可以查看 Winds 的官方文档或者在社区中寻求帮助。
阅读全文